Installare ultima Red5 su Linux Ubuntu

Questo post mostra come installare ultima Red5 dal tronco svn su Linux Ubuntu.

Per le altre distribuzioni Linux (i.e. Centos) vedi questo tutorial completo Installare Red5 e JDK su CentOS.

Questa installazione è stata fatta da finestre e quindi abbiamo usato WinSCP e stucco (il software libero) ed è stato ispirato da tutorial online.
Questa installazione è stata effettuata correntemente: se si va in altre cartelle e fare altre attività durante l'installazione assicuratevi di tornare alla cartella destra prima di riprendere.

Se stai facendo questo in remoto commentare qualsiasi riga che si riferisce al CD-ROM come fonte da /etc/apt/sources.list .

 

Alcuni prerequisiti:
ppa add-apt-repository:sun-java-community-team / sun-java6
apt-get update
aggiornamento apt-get
apt-get install individuare
updatedb

 

Installati i pacchetti necessari uno per uno:

apt-get install subversion
apt-get install java-package
apt-get install sun-java6-jdk
apt-get install formica

Frecce usate per individuare il Ok e confermare su finestre di installazione JDK.

Verificata la versione Java installata:
java -version

Scaricato ultima Red5:
mkdir -p ~ / svn / red5
cd ~ / svn / red5
svn co http://red5.googlecode.com/svn/java/server/trunk Red5

Costruire Red5 con Ant:
export JAVA_HOME = / usr / lib / jvm / java-6-sun /
export ANT_HOME = / usr / share / ant /
cd ~ / svn / red5 / red5
/usr / share / ant / bin / ant

Installato Red5:
mkdir / usr / share / red5
cp -R dist / * / usr / share / red5 /

cd / usr / share / red5
chmod 755 red5.sh
chmod 755 Red5-shutdown.sh

Iniziato Red5:
./red5.sh > start.log &

Porte aperte verificati:
netstat -anp | presa java

 

Le porte aperte se necessario:
iptables -A INPUT -p tcp -d 0/0 -s 0/0 –dport 5080 -j ACCEPT
iptables -A INPUT -p tcp -d 0/0 -s 0/0 –dport 1935 -j ACCEPT

 

Per installare una nuova applicazione RTMP è necessario:

  1. Copia applicazione di / usr / share / red5 / webapps (i.e. /usr / share / red5 / webapps / videowhisper come spiegato a Applicazioni VideoWhisper RTMP)
  2. Arresto red5
    cd / usr / share / red5
    ./Red5-shutdown.sh
  3. Riavvia red5
    ./red5.sh > restart.log &

Un'alternativa a fare l'installazione di Red5 te sarebbe quello di installazione di Red5 ordine .

Se non avete il tempo e l'esperienza per eseguire il proprio server o vps, si dovrebbe usare gestito Red5 Hosting .